Add a CommentI like the whole "Watch Me Grow" animals series by DK--the books follow an animal from birth to adulthood, including plenty of "action" photographs and pointing out milestones along the way (I was surprised to learn that baby gorillas are born without hair). The text is simple--these would be good for very young researchers, but don't into enough depth for later elementary school reports. Great for kids curious about animals and their lives.
